The main thing I don't like about long tube headers besides the cost is their only advantage in flow performance is seen above 6000 RPM typically and every one made the collectors hang down below the frame rails.

Having done many hot rods and my 2nd GMC truck I wanted the entire exhaust up inside the frame rails. New Camaro owners love installing long tube headers on their New car, so the LS3 OEM exhaust manifolds are every where used and Cheap. Mine came off a crate engine never used. The OEM 5.3 truck manifolds hit the frame rails on these old trucks, these 2013 Camaro LS3 manifolds tuck inside the frame rails, you use the stock Camaro head pipes cut-off in front of the cats, preserving the O2 sensor bungs. My exhaust is run where I want it, No clearance issues. The LS3 Camaro made in stock configuration 436 HP with these manifolds. I'm happy, just my two cents

I used the pacesetter TBSS longtubes on my '66 lwb
stock sbc pedestals and $40 ebay adapters
needed to trim the frame 1/4" with a cutoff wheel
but otherwise I'm happy. they were like $250 from amazon
fyi, they exit tucked way up in the frame
had to use s-bends to go under the trans cross member (pre 75 dual exhaust style one)
